RIP Scott Hall. I had the good fortune of working on his 2014 HOF speech. I was a huge fan & requested to be his writer. We met to discuss the speech & he’d done his research - having watched a bunch of prior HOF speeches, he concluded, “Everyone talks way too damn much.” (1/5) pic.twitter.com/6xXjp1tGmN
— Stephen Guerrieri (@nerdwithwords) March 15, 2022
With HOF speeches, there’s no real time limit, so inductees generally soak up the spotlight as long as possible. But Scott didn’t want to drone on and on. He wanted his words to have impact and to leave the audience wanting more… (2/5)
— Stephen Guerrieri (@nerdwithwords) March 15, 2022
He laid out his speech… I helped with structure, but made very few suggestions - didn’t need to, it was all there - then we BS’d for the next hour. He ended up telling a bunch of crazy, hilarious stories that would’ve never made air anyway. He seemed to be in a good place. (3/5)
— Stephen Guerrieri (@nerdwithwords) March 15, 2022
Only took 4 minutes for him to give an instant classic HOF speech. Just before his go home line, the emotion of the moment overwhelmed him. It’s usually cut out of the clips shared on Twitter now, but it instantly conveys how much wrestling - and the fans - meant to him. (4/5)
— Stephen Guerrieri (@nerdwithwords) March 15, 2022
Working with him is one of my favorite memories from WWE. I’d been warned ahead of time that he might be difficult. He was the complete opposite. Bad times don’t last. But bad guys do. (5/5)
